Also, shouldn't the relopt check happen in
should_attempt_truncation()?  It seems to me that if we use this
routine somewhere else then it should be controlled by the option.

At the same time, we also have REL_TRUNCATE_FRACTION and
REL_TRUNCATE_MINIMUM which could be made equally user-tunnable.
That's more difficult to control, still why don't we also consider
this part?

Another thing that seems worth thinking about is a system-level GUC,
and an option in the VACUUM command to control if truncation should
happen or not.  We have a lot of infrastructure to control such
options between vacuum and autovacuum, so it could be a waste to not
consider potential synergies.
